Synopsis

Love, duty, and divided loyalties collide in the wake of a world reshaped by war.

In this vivid saga, Horace Dimock, a successful American entrepreneur, navigates long-buried passions and fragile alliances as the shadows of the Great War linger. From England to the United States, old flames, political tensions, and personal betrayals shape a web of choices that test loyalty, trust, and the price of a second chance.

The narrative follows a cast of complex characters, including Crystal McClinton, Katty Freke, and their families, as they confront tragedy, reconciliation, and the pull of duty. As past loves reappear and new alliances form, the stakes widen to national wounds and personal reckonings, revealing how one man’s decisions ripple through lives and nations alike.

  • Romantic entanglements tested by time, separation, and differing loyalties.
  • A rich cast of family members and friends whose lives intersect in London, Wicklow, and beyond.
  • Themes of memory, resilience, and the enduring impact of war on faith, identity, and belonging.
